Who are we?

For more than 26 years, CorePlus has provided Puerto Rico with anatomical pathology laboratory services and clinical analysis with innovation and precision. Our commitment is, to be a leader in the transformation of pathology to the digital world.

In 2020 we deployed our digital pathology platform, being the first organization in Puerto Rico to make the transformation. Known worldwide for operationalizing the use of Artificial Intelligence (AI) in the diagnosis of prostate and breast cancer, CorePlus stands out for being avant-garde.

The Position

As a Warehouse Assistant, your primary responsibility will be to assist in the smooth and efficient operations of the warehouse. You will play a crucial role in managing inventory, organizing products, and ensuring timely order fulfillment.

Responsibilities

1. Receiving and Inspecting: Receive incoming shipments, inspect them for damage, and verify the accuracy of received goods against purchase orders.

2. Inventory Management: Keep track of inventory levels, perform regular stock checks, and update the warehouse database to ensure accurate record-keeping.

3. Order Fulfillment: Prepare orders for shipment, ensuring that items are picked, packed, and labeled correctly for timely delivery to customers or other departments.

4. Organizing and Maintaining: Organize the warehouse to optimize space utilization and maintain cleanliness and orderliness at all times.

5. Quality Control: Assist in conducting quality control checks to ensure products meet the required standards before shipping.

6. Shipping and Receiving: Prepare shipping documents, coordinate with carriers for outbound shipments, and assist in receiving goods from suppliers.

7. Equipment Operation: Operate forklifts, pallet jacks, and other warehouse equipment safely and efficiently.

8. Safety Compliance: Adhere to safety protocols and guidelines to maintain a safe work environment for yourself and others.

9. Problem-solving: Identify and address any discrepancies or issues related to inventory, orders, or shipments.

10. Team Collaboration: Collaborate with colleagues and supervisors to achieve daily warehouse goals and meet deadlines.
